What is a spans and layers analysis?

Spans and Layers is a management tool used to diagnose and optimize an organization’s structure by assessing the width and depth of the organization. Span: The average number of direct reports per manager – span measures the width of the organization. The larger the average span value, the wider the span of control.

What is a span of control report?

What is span of control? Span of control can simply be defined as how many direct reports a manager or supervisor has. It is also a management principle used when determining how many direct reports a manager can have and still be able to manage effectively.

How does span of control affect organizational structure?

A large Span of Control leads to a flatter organisational structure, which results in lower costs. A small span of control creates a steeper organisational structure, which requires more managers and which will consequently be more expensive for the organisation.

How many direct reports is too many for a manager?

Across seniority levels, people reported that seven was the ideal number of reports and that 11 was an upper limit for most situations. In terms of maximum number of reports, most felt that 10 to 12 was an upper limit, with ICs reporting that 8 or 9 was the maximum number for a manager to be effective.
